Subject: AddrSnap widget — sync notes

Team,

Quick items for the weekly sync. The AddrSnap autocomplete widget v2.3 ships Thursday. Breaking change: suggestions endpoint now requires the partner scope, and debounce default moved to 250ms. Update your embed snippet before Friday's cutover or requests will 401. Staging mirrors prod behavior as of today. Questions go to the Larkspine integration channel. For staging calls, use the token below.

login token, tagef-tagep: eyJhbGciOiJIUzI1NiIsInR5cCI6IkpXVCJ9.eyJzdWIiOiIBXyeYEoalzIn0.6TI7VhOJMHm9

Partners deliver nightly files to the Ostmere SFTP drop. Each partner gets a quota on file count, total size, and connection concurrency; anything over quota is rejected at upload time, not silently queued. The sweeper job moves accepted files into the ingest pipeline every few minutes. Don't raise a partner's quota without a ticket. The enforced limits are configured as shown below.

tuning constants:
RATE_LIMITS = {
    "zorael": 10,
    "oliix": 1,
    "holix": 2,
    "quenix": 10,
}

Handover — replica lag alarm, Ledgerline DB. Alarm fires when read-replica lag exceeds threshold on the reporting replica. Usually caused by the nightly export job; safe to acknowledge if lag clears within 20 min. If it persists, fail reads over to the secondary replica and page data-infra. Runbook is in the support wiki. Current alarm and replica settings are shown below.

deployment values, hadup-yajog:
[holion]
team = silwyn
access_code = ac_eb6e99
host = holion.novacio.internal
port = 5672
owner = kasok.sorion
peer = sorvan.kelvinet.local

Hey Priva,

Quick heads-up before Friday's DR drill for the Inkmill markdown pipeline: we'll restore the renderer config from the cold backup, so you'll need the escrow credentials handy. Grab a coffee first — the restore takes a while. For the sealed vault copy, the recovery passphrase is below.

recovery phrase for kahop-kahap: istys-novdor-joreth-silir-eliys